Why Are Cold Chain Pallet Covers for Air Cargo a Practical Risk-Control Tool?

Cold Chain Pallet Covers for Air Cargo are useful because they attack the problem where it actually happens: uncontrolled exposure between protected nodes. They do not replace refrigeration, qualification, or good handling. They make those systems more resilient. When a pallet sits during airport acceptance, build-up area, and tarmac loading, the cover buys time by slowing heat flow and reducing direct weather impact. That extra time often decides whether you receive a normal pallet or open an exception case.

The strongest programs treat the cover as one control inside a wider system. Masse thermique du produit, route timing, pallet geometry, and operator behavior all change the result. That is why the same cover can work beautifully on one lane and disappoint on another. IATA notes that the Time and Temperature Sensitive Label is mandatory for healthcare shipments booked as temperature-sensitive cargo and must show the external transportation range. How Do You Match Cover Design to Product and Lane with Cold Chain Pallet Covers for Air Cargo?

The right cover is the one that matches the product, bande de température cible, durée de l'itinéraire, and handling pattern at the same time. Start with the product range: pharmaceutical 2°C to 8°C and controlled room temperature healthcare cargo. Then ask how long the load is exposed, whether it is dense or light, whether the cover must be reused, and whether operators need frequent access. Reflective light covers suit short sharp exposure. Heavier multi-layer or foam-rich covers suit longer dwell or rougher handling.

Fit matters just as much as insulation. Loose corners, short skirts, and awkward closures create leakage and encourage operator shortcuts. Reusable designs add lifecycle value when the return loop is real. One-way or light-duty formats may be better on unstable lanes where cover recovery is poor. The design conversation should also include puncture resistance, nettoyabilité, comportement de pliage, and how well the cover tolerates repeated field use.

How to Compare Thermal Materials Without Overbuying

Compare materials by function, not by thickness alone. Reflective layers help most when radiant heat matters. Bubble structures help where light weight and foldability matter. Foam layers increase stable insulation and structure. Optional PCM-enhanced systems can narrow control on qualified lanes, but only when the phase point, charge utile, and exposure are aligned. Overbuying a complex system for an easy lane wastes budget. Underbuying for a tough lane wastes product.

How Do You Build a Qualification Plan That Holds Up for Cold Chain Pallet Covers for Air Cargo?

A reliable qualification plan combines route realism, clear acceptance rules, and usable documentation. Définir la voie, charge utile, modèle de palette, plage de température cible, Placement de l'enregistrement, and expected delays before you start. Then test covered versus uncovered pallets or compare two candidate designs under the same conditions. The output should answer a buying question, not just create a chart.

For regulated or quality-sensitive categories, make the protocol match the control system that already governs the product. Pharmaceutical teams may align to GDP, WHO TTSPP expectations, and IATA handling rules on air lanes. Laboratory, chimique, and industrial teams may anchor decisions to labels, SDS language, and product data sheets. The principle is universal: the cover must support the documented process, and the documented process must explain the cover.

How to Turn Logger Data Into a Buying Decision

Look at peak temperature, time outside range, and rate of drift together. One short spike may matter less than a slower but longer failure. Place at least one sensor near a likely worst-case area such as the top edge, sun-facing side, or pallet corner. Record delays and openings because field notes explain logger curves. Once you choose the cover, write the SOP: ajuster, fermeture, inspection, stockage, nettoyage, and retirement rules. That is what turns a successful trial into a scalable program.

How Do Cost, Réutilisation, and Sustainability Change the Decision for Cold Chain Pallet Covers for Air Cargo?

The best business case balances protection, travail, réutilisation, et réduction des déchets. Start with the cost of failure: réclamations, écarts, ferraille, retravailler, plaintes des clients, or emergency reships. Then compare that to cover price, deployment labor, empreinte de stockage, nettoyage, and return-loop performance. In many supply chains, avoiding one bad pallet does more financial work than shaving a small amount off packaging unit cost.

Reuse changes the math only when the loop is real. Closed-loop routes often justify stronger reusable covers because recovery and inspection are manageable. Irregular or export-heavy routes may favor lighter or one-way formats. Sustainability should be measured the same honest way. Product loss avoided, packaging waste reduced, and transport burden lowered all matter. The greener option is the one that performs in your system, not the one with the most attractive launch claim.

Are cold chain pallet covers for air cargo enough on their own?

Généralement non. Cold Chain Pallet Covers for Air Cargo work best as a buffer inside a wider control strategy that already includes the right product range, méthode de manipulation, et discipline de route. They can cut excursion risk, but they do not replace refrigerated equipment, expéditeurs qualifiés, or product-specific instructions.

How long can cold chain pallet covers for air cargo protect a pallet?

It depends on the product mass, pallet geometry, météo, and exposure pattern. A cover may be very effective during short staging and transfer windows, then become less effective during long uncontrolled holds. That is why lane testing with loggers matters more than a catalog claim.

Do cold chain pallet covers for air cargo need formal qualification and documentation?

Oui, especially for regulated healthcare lanes. Teams commonly align the cover with documented route controls, logger plans, GDP-style handling expectations, and airfreight documentation where relevant. The cover should be part of the quality system, not outside it.

Are reusable versions of cold chain pallet covers for air cargo always the better option?

Only when the return loop, inspection process, and cleaning routine are realistic. Reuse improves economics and waste reduction when the covers actually come back in usable condition. On unstable export or one-way lanes, a simpler format may be the smarter choice.

How do you compare suppliers for cold chain pallet covers for air cargo?

Comparer l'ajustement de l'itinéraire, material detail, facilité d'utilisation, support for qualification, and realistic reuse guidance before you compare price. A supplier that explains how the cover should be deployed, inspecté, and retired is usually more valuable than one that offers only a thicker sample.
